Excel VBAを使用していると、ある状態になった場合そのウィンドウを最前面に表示。 その次の作業をさせたいようなケースがあります。 そのため、今回はWindowを最前面に出す方法を解説したいと思います。 紹介する方式は2種類。 前準備 Q エクセルVBAのフォームを最前面にする方法を教えてください。 エクセルVBAなのですが、UserForm1を最前面に表示して、 他のどのウインドウをアクティブにしても消えない状態にしたいのですが、 どのようなコードを書けばできるでしょうか。 Excel VBAを使用していると、ある状態になった場合そのウィンドウを最前面に表示。 その次の作業をさせたいようなケースがあります。 そのため、今回はWindowを最前面に出す方法を解説したいと思います。 紹介する方式は2種類。 前準備 さて、excelのvbaでユーザーフォームを作っているのですが・・・・ うまくいかないことがあり、知恵を貸してください。 アンケート用のexcelシートを作っています。なるべく、自動で集計できるようにしたいので、vbaの勉強を兼ねて作っています。 エクセルで複数の図形を挿入すると、最初に挿入した図形が一番下に表示されます。図形の挿入は重なりの順番があります。なので好きなように順番を変えて使いやすいように見やすいように調整しましょう。図形は『描画ツール書式』の配置から簡単にできるので参考にしてみてください。 msoBringToFrontの部分を以下のように変更すると最前面/ 最背面をコントロール可能。 msoBringToFront 最前面へ; msoSendToBack 最背面へ; 学習帳; VBA; 関連記事. 現在vbsで、起動中のieを取得し、希望するタイトルのウィンドウが見つかったら、アクティブ(最前面)にするプログラムを作成しています。 起動中のieを取得し、希望するタイトルのウィンドウが見つけるところまでできたのですが、アクティブ(最前面)にすることができません。 エクセルVBAでIEウィンドウを最前面に表示しアクティブな状態にする方法について解説。VBAによるIE(Internet Explorer)制御やデータ取得など基本的なものから実践向けの内容まで幅広くカバーした入 … エクセルVBAなのですが、UserForm1を最前面に表示して、他のどのウインドウをアクティブにしても消えない状態にしたいのですが、どのようなコードを書けばできるでしょうか。VB.NETで表すとMe.TopMost = Trueとなると思うのですが、エ
VBAで図形を最背面に移動させる方法についてです。簡単な例は下記です。 (ループですべてのオブジェクトに対して処理を行うのであまり意味はありませんが、、、) 'オートシェープの数だけ繰り返す For Each sh In ActiveSheet.shapes '最背面へ移動する Sh.ZOrder msoSendToB… エクセルvbaで使用するコードの備忘録。vbaで指定したウィンドウを最前面に表示するコード。このコードはエクセルワークブックだけでなく、フォルダなどの他のウィンドウを最前面に表示させるのにも … さて、excelのvbaでユーザーフォームを作っているのですが・・・・ うまくいかないことがあり、知恵を貸してください。 アンケート用のexcelシートを作っています。なるべく、自動で集計できるようにしたいので、vbaの勉強を兼ねて作っています。 VB.NET2010の画面からEXCELを起動しているのですが、WinXPでは必ず最前面になるのですが、Win7で最前面にならない為、AppActivateを使用しました。 Win7で最前面になる端末とならない端末があります。 どの様な違いでこのような現象が発生するのでしょうか? VBAはExcelの操作を自動化するマクロ機能で使われているプログラミング言語です。「VisualBasicApplications」の略になります。マクロVBA入門シリーズでは、始めはより詳しく丁寧に解説し、少しずつ難易度を上げることで無理なく学習を進められるようにしています。 画像のようにフォーム上のコントロールがかぶった場合、vbaでどちらを前面にするかを切り替える事は可能でしょうか?今コマンド0が最前面ですがVBAでコマンド3を最前面にする方法を教えてください。Forms!そのフォーム名!コマンド3.InSel 画像を最前面へ移動することができます。 この操作はショートカットキーが割り当てられていないこともあり、VBA(Visual Basic for Applications)で自動化したいという要望が大きいようです。 このサイト・インストラクターのネタ帳のアクセスログにも、 VBAで図形を最前面や最背面に移動する ... ZOrder msoBringToFront.
グラフを選択せずに、グラフを最前面に移動させるVBAはこのようになります。 Sub グラフ最前面移動() ActiveSheet.Shapes("グラフ 1").ZOrder msoBringToFront End Sub 更新履歴.
2017/01/11 初版 2020/02/20 Windows10追加